Output 856fbedda1416b9c3f2bd48c2dc42109f3403244cbca5ea5256cf1f8e4787464:8

value
189877262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 add27a4d5abf0e237dc97f0caea0f7c7770b1065 OP_EQUAL
address
MPkFGsEBMXqY7jjft85vDVvtZNbJ15cm53
transaction
856fbedda1416b9c3f2bd48c2dc42109f3403244cbca5ea5256cf1f8e4787464
spent
true